AN EIGHT-man junior team from Greenbaize Snooker Club were beaten by a strong Chandler’s Ford side.

The visitors triumphed 48-28 to claim the Margaret Anne Stevenson Inter Club Challenge Trophy.

World Snooker coach Tim Dunkley, who managed Chandler’s Ford, said: “I think our strength in depth proved the difference.

“This is an excellent way to finish off a long and hard season for all the lads from both clubs. Well done to Mark Wells for organising the event.”

The event comprised 24 three-frame singles matches and four doubles frames

Bill Stevenson, who sponsored the event in memory of his late wife, presented the trophies.

It is hoped the tournament will become an annual event.

Greenbaize is again due to host two scratch Summer Classic tournaments.

On Sunday, August 7 an under-21 tournament will take place. The format is a best-of-five knockout with a best-of-three plate competition for preliminary and first-round losers.

An entry fee payable on the day is £10. There are trophies for winners, runners-up and the high break in the main competition. All entry fees will be returned as prize money.

On Sunday, August 21 a 32-player open tournament will take place. Entry will be restricted to the first 32 players who have paid £20 by 10am on the day.

Again, the event will be a straight best-of-five knockout with possible prize money of £640. There will also be a plate competition.
